Could Tony Pulis head to Ibrox and take the Rangers job?

Could Tony Pulis make a surprise late push in the snail’s paced race to land the vacant Rangers job?
The Gers are yet to appoint a successor to Pedro Caixinha, and Pulis is the latest manager to find himself on the unemployment line.
West Brom sacked Pulis earlier today, and immediately the Welshman was touted for the Rangers job by Chris Sutton.
Like Sam Allardyce, Pulis is a manager who divides opinion due to the negative style of football his sides play.

In England he has cultivated a reputation as a survival specialist, unfortunately he has not won a league title during his managerial career since 1986/87, a third division trophy with Bournemouth.
Rangers should be looking for more than that, a manager capable of elevating them to the next level, although some supporters are open to the prospect of potentially hiring the former Stoke boss.
Not all are in favour, but Rangers are in a dire position right now and the prospect of them taking a punt on Pulis seems pragmatic if little else.
